As global fleet operators and infrastructure developers scale their electric vehicle support operations, the selection of optimal power ratings is a key determinant of both CAPEX and grid efficiency. The 30kW DC Fast Charging Station represents an engineered sweet spot for destination, workplace, and fleet charging ecosystems. Unlike heavy-duty, high-power MW units that require costly dedicated substations, a 30kW charging footprint bypasses the severe onboard charger limitations of traditional vehicles, delivering clean, direct-to-battery charging with reduced grid strain.
By shifting from Level 2 AC to Level 3 DC fast-charging configurations, commercial operators reduce vehicle dwell time significantly. A typical electric delivery van or utility vehicle with a 60kWh battery can achieve an 80% state of charge (SoC) in approximately 90 minutes. This level of responsiveness is ideal for regional distribution routes, multi-unit residential complexes, and urban commercial venues where cars remain parked for 1 to 3 hours.

Deploying electric vehicle infrastructure internationally requires navigating diverse grid environments, security parameters, and localized certification standards. Our 30kW DC Fast Chargers are engineered with a global architecture, ensuring seamless adaptation to municipal codes and utility demands.
Full support for the Open Charge Point Protocol (OCPP) 1.6 JSON over WebSockets ensures compatibility with leading global Charge Point Management Systems (CPMS) like ChargeLab, AMPECO, and Driivz. This enables dynamic load balancing, real-time diagnostic reporting, smart scheduling, and secure firmware updates via TLS 1.3 encryption.
Engineered with comprehensive electrical protections, including leakage current protection (Type B RCD / AC 30mA + DC 6mA), short-circuit, over-current, over-voltage, under-voltage, and integrated surge protection (SPD Class II). Built in alignment with CE (IEC 61851-1/23/24), UKCA, and UL 2202 safety requirements.
Equipped with active Power Factor Correction (PFC) circuitry yielding PF > 0.99 at nominal output. Harmonic current distortion (THD) is kept below 5% in compliance with IEEE 519 and EN 61000-3-12, mitigating phase distortion and protecting local transformer assets.
The operational versatility of a 30kW DC charger enables diverse integration strategies across commercial environments. Below are typical enterprise use cases for these units:
Delivery depots managing electric vans benefit from 30kW wall-mounted or mobile chargers. The units supply fast turnaround times for midday shifts without requiring the high power allocations or spatial footprint of standard floor-standing depot chargers.
For corporate campuses and residential properties, 30kW chargers offer high charging speeds compared to standard 7kW AC options. Connected to OCPP management backends, operators can charge tenants premium rates for fast DC charging while utilizing dynamic load management during peak hours.
Supermarkets, shopping centers, and fitness clubs attract visitors for 45 to 90 minutes. A 30kW DC charging system provides significant range recovery during these visits, increasing store traffic and customer retention.

The electric vehicle charging landscape is shifting from simple, uni-directional power intake toward intelligent, bidirectional energy storage networks. In this landscape, 30kW DC charging installations serve a dual purpose: they act as fast replenishment points for vehicles, and also as energy nodes that can feed power back into commercial buildings and local grids.
With bidirectional V2G power modules (ranging from 20kW to 62.5kW), modern charging networks can assist with local peak shaving. Fleets parked overnight can discharge stored energy back into commercial complexes during peak billing hours, significantly lowering electricity costs. Additionally, coupling these installations with battery energy storage systems (BESS) and onsite solar generation creates reliable hybrid microgrids. These configurations can operate off-grid or isolate themselves during utility failures, ensuring consistent fleet operations.
